Usman Garuba was initially the 23rd pick in the 2021 NBA Draft by the Houston Rockets

He is coming off a year where he averaged 3.0 points and 4.1 rebounds per contest while shooting 48.6% from the field 40.7% from the three-point range in 75 regular season games.  

According to Shams Charania of The Athletic and Stadium, Garuba will sign a two-way deal with the Golden State Warriors
